The Role
GoPro is seeking a Director of Electrical Engineering to lead the development of next-generation camera hardware. This role is pivotal in shaping the future of GoPro's iconic products through innovation, strategic component validation, and cross-functional collaboration. You will manage a local, multi-disciplinary electronics design team and work closely with our JDM partners in Asia to deliver cutting-edge cameras and camera-embedded devices.

The pay range for this role is between $219,725 - $258,500. Actual pay within the range is dependent on multiple factors, including your residence location and prior work experience. Equity, benefits, and a discretionary bonus may be additional forms of compensation for this role and are not included in the provided pay range.
